Breaking Night: A Memoir of Forgiveness, Survival, and My Journey from Homeless to Harvard

by Murray, Liz (Author)

The stunning memoir of a young woman who at age 15 was living on the streets but survived to make it to Harvard. Murray's story was featured in the Lifetime Original Movie Homeless to Harvard.

Publisher Marketing: When Liz' s mother died of AIDS, she decided to take control of her own destiny and go back to high school, often completing her assignments in the hallways and subway stations where she slept. Liz squeezed four years of high school into two, while homeless; won a New York Times scholarship; and made it into the Ivy League. Breaking Night is an unforgettable and beautifully written story of one young woman' s indomitable spirit to survive and prevail, against all odds.
